Easy BBQ Pork Tenderloin Crock Pot
A simple and delicious BBQ pork tenderloin recipe made effortlessly in the crockpot. The perfect dish for a flavorful and tender meal with minimal effort.
Ingredients:
- 2 lbs pork tenderloin
- 1 cup barbecue sauce
- 1/4 cup brown sugar
- 1/4 cup apple cider vinegar
- 2 tsp garlic powder
- 1 tsp onion powder
- 1 tsp smoked paprika
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ions:
Salt, pepper, garlic powder, onion powder, and smoked paprika should all be used to season the pork tenderloin
Put the pork tenderloin that has been seasoned into the crockpot
BBQ sauce, brown sugar, and apple cider vinegar should all be mixed together in a bowl
Put the mix on top of the pork
For 6 to 8 hours, or until the pork is soft and cooked all the way through, cook on low heat
Using two forks, shred the pork, then mix it with the rest of the sauce in the crockpot
You can eat the BBQ pork by itself, on buns, or in tacos
